Michelle Thompson, a Chicago native, began her professional writing, editing, and consulting career immediately upon graduating from the University of Illinois College of Law in 1998. She started as a writer, editor, and contributor at CCH, Inc., a Wolters Kluwer business and leading provider of customer-focused tax, accounting and audit information, software and services for professionals in accounting firms and corporations. Later, she would serve as Senior Operations Consultant for Francorp®, an international management consulting firm specializing in franchise development. With more than twenty years of experience, Michelle is an independent writer, editor, and business consultant. Currently, she provides operations consulting to start-up management-consulting firms. She also performs consulting, editing, ghostwriting, and coauthoring services for authors and other professionals. Her most recent published book, Full Circle – Race, Law & Justice, is the authorized biography of Attorney James D. Montgomery, Sr.
